just had a Mamiya RZ67 Pro arrive today. It has a RZ67 ProII back but I cant get it to revolve. I have film in the camera and have taken a shot which seems to work, just cant get the back to revolve to 'portrait'.
I am sure I am just doing something silly, I have followed the steps in the manual (ie move the lever to the 'R' position) but still stuck. HEEEELP!!
Make sure you are twisting it the right direction and don't be afraid to give it some force.
I don't know if you need to, but I always put the dark slide in before rotation. I don't think the shutter can be in the cocked position either.
